About Pollença

Coloured in ancient history that dates back to the Romans, staying in Pollença is truly a cultural experience. While it still retains much of its medieval charm, its history is also linked to painting as the town attracted many artists due to the irresistible and glorious light that falls upon the blonde buildings.
